12 Ways to Succeed in Generative Ai Jobs

The landscape of technology is shifting at a breathtaking pace, and at the epicenter of this transformation lies generative artificial intelligence. From crafting stunningly realistic images and composing symphonies to writing complex code and accelerating drug discovery, generative AI is not just a tool but a creative and analytical partner. This seismic shift has created a burgeoning market for talent, with companies across all industries scrambling to hire experts who can harness this powerful technology. But what does it truly take to not just enter but to genuinely succeed in generative AI jobs? It requires a unique blend of deep technical expertise, creative problem-solving, and strategic career navigation.

Succeed in Generative AI Jobs

Master the Foundational Concepts

Before you can run with generative models, you must walk through the core principles of machine learning and AI. Success in generative AI jobs is built upon a rock-solid understanding of the fundamentals. This means going beyond a superficial familiarity with buzzwords. You need to comprehend the underlying mechanics. Start with supervised, unsupervised, and reinforcement learning paradigms. Understand what neural networks are, how they are structured with layers and neurons, and how they learn through processes like backpropagation and gradient descent. Dive deep into the architectures that power generative AI, particularly Generative Adversarial Networks (GANs) and their generator vs. discriminator duel, Variational Autoencoders (VAEs) and their latent space manipulation, and the Transformer architecture that underpins large language models like GPT-4. Knowing the “why” behind these models’ successes and failures is what separates a practitioner from a true expert. This foundational knowledge is non-negotiable; it allows you to debug models, innovate on existing architectures, and understand the limitations and potentials of different approaches.

Develop a Robust Technical Skill Set

Theoretical knowledge is useless without the practical skills to implement it. Excelling in a generative AI career demands proficiency in a specific set of tools and languages. Python is the undisputed lingua franca of AI and machine learning. You must be exceptionally proficient in it, along with key libraries like NumPy for numerical computing, Pandas for data manipulation, and Matplotlib/Seaborn for visualization. The heart of modern AI development lies in frameworks like TensorFlow and PyTorch. While both are valuable, PyTorch has gained significant traction in research and generative AI circles for its dynamic computation graph and intuitive design. You should be comfortable building, training, and deploying models from the ground up using these frameworks. Furthermore, you need to be adept at working with large datasets, which involves skills in data scraping, cleaning, and preprocessing. Version control with Git is essential for collaboration, and familiarity with cloud platforms like AWS SageMaker, Google AI Platform, or Azure ML is increasingly a required skill for scaling and deploying generative models in production environments.

Build a Compelling Portfolio

In a competitive field, your portfolio is your most powerful weapon. It’s tangible proof of your skills and creativity. Don’t just list courses you’ve completed; build and showcase real projects that solve interesting problems or demonstrate a novel application of generative AI. For instance, you could develop a project that generates artistic styles using GANs, creates poetry or short stories with a transformer model you fine-tuned, or even builds a tool that summarizes long research papers. Document your process thoroughly on platforms like GitHub. Include a well-written README that explains the problem, your approach, the architecture chosen, the dataset used, and the results achieved (with visuals like generated images or text samples). Discuss the challenges you faced and how you overcame them. A portfolio with 3-4 deep, well-documented projects is infinitely more impressive to a hiring manager than a certificate claiming you passed an introductory course. It shows initiative, passion, and practical ability.

Understand the Ethical Implications

Generative AI is a powerful double-edged sword, and professionals in this field carry a significant ethical responsibility. To succeed in generative AI jobs, you must be acutely aware of the societal impact of your work. This includes understanding and mitigating bias in training data that can lead to discriminatory or harmful outputs. You must grapple with issues of deepfakes and misinformation, intellectual property and copyright concerning generated content, and the potential for job displacement. Companies are increasingly seeking professionals who can not only build powerful models but also implement safeguards, promote fairness, and ensure responsible AI practices. Demonstrating a mature understanding of these issues in interviews and your work shows that you are a thoughtful and forward-thinking practitioner, which is a highly valued trait. It’s about building AI that is not only smart but also safe and beneficial for humanity.

Choose a Specialization and Go Deep

While it’s good to have broad knowledge, the field of generative AI is vast and expanding rapidly. To truly stand out, you must choose a niche and become an expert in it. Do you want to specialize in text generation and large language models (LLMs)? This involves deep knowledge of transformers, attention mechanisms, and prompt engineering. Perhaps you are drawn to the visual arts and want to focus on image and video generation, becoming an expert in diffusion models (like Stable Diffusion and DALL-E), GANs, and neural style transfer. Other specializations include audio and music generation, code generation, or even generative AI for scientific discovery in fields like biology and chemistry. By focusing your learning and projects on a specific domain, you can develop a level of depth that makes you the go-to person for that particular skill set, dramatically increasing your value in the job market.

Embrace the Mathematics

It’s possible to use high-level APIs to generate content without understanding the math, but that will severely limit your ceiling. To innovate, debug complex model failures, and contribute to research, you need a comfortable grasp of the key mathematical concepts. Linear algebra is the language of neural networks—you need to understand vectors, matrices, and tensor operations. Calculus, particularly multivariate calculus and gradients, is essential for understanding how models learn and optimize. Probability and statistics are crucial for grasping concepts like loss functions, distributions (which are key in VAEs and diffusion models), and evaluating model performance. You don’t need a PhD, but you should be able to look under the hood of an algorithm and understand the mathematical principles that make it work. This knowledge empowers you to move from simply applying models to adapting and creating them.

Stay Relentlessly Updated

Generative AI is arguably the fastest-moving field in technology today. A breakthrough paper published today could make a technique obsolete next month. To succeed in generative AI jobs, you must cultivate a habit of continuous, active learning. Follow key researchers and labs (like OpenAI, Google DeepMind, Meta AI, Stanford HAI) on social media and through their publications. Regularly read preprints on arXiv in your subfield. Engage with the community on platforms like GitHub, Reddit (e.g., r/MachineLearning), and Discord servers. Attend webinars, virtual conferences, and local meetups. This isn’t a passive activity; it’s an active part of the job. Staying current ensures your skills remain relevant and allows you to bring the latest and most effective techniques to your work, making you an invaluable asset to any team.

Cultivate Essential Soft Skills

Technical prowess alone is not enough. Generative AI projects are rarely solo endeavors; they are complex initiatives that require collaboration. Strong communication skills are paramount. You must be able to explain highly technical concepts to non-technical stakeholders—product managers, executives, clients—in a way they can understand. This ability to translate between the technical and the practical is a superpower. Collaboration is key, as you’ll be working with data engineers, software developers, and designers. Creativity and problem-solving are at the heart of the field; you’ll constantly be figuring out how to frame a business problem as a generative AI task and how to overcome unforeseen obstacles during model development. A growth mindset, resilience in the face of failed experiments, and curiosity are the soft skills that will enable your hard technical skills to shine.

Network Strategically

Your network is your net worth in the tech world, and AI is no exception. Building relationships with other professionals can open doors to opportunities that are never publicly advertised. Engage authentically with the community. Contribute to open-source projects on GitHub, providing fixes or new features. Write blog posts or create videos explaining complex concepts or sharing your project learnings. This establishes you as a knowledgeable person and attracts like-minded individuals. Attend AI conferences (both major ones like NeurIPS and ICML, and smaller local meetups) and don’t be afraid to introduce yourself to speakers and other attendees. Engage in thoughtful discussions on LinkedIn and Twitter. Networking is about building genuine connections and sharing knowledge, not just asking for jobs. These connections can lead to collaborations, mentorship, and invaluable career advice.

Gain Practical, Hands-On Experience

Theory and personal projects are a great start, but professional experience is the ultimate validator. If you’re new to the field, consider how you can leverage your current role. Is there a process that could be improved or automated with a generative model? Proposing and leading a small-scale AI initiative can provide crucial real-world experience. Look for internships, fellowships, or contract work focused on AI. Another powerful avenue is contributing to significant open-source generative AI projects. This gives you experience working with a codebase and a team, and it’s something you can proudly showcase on your resume. The goal is to move from learning in a vacuum to applying your skills to solve real business problems with tangible impact, dealing with the constraints of data availability, computational budgets, and production deadlines.

Learn the Business Side

The most successful generative AI professionals understand that technology is a means to a business end. They don’t build models for the sake of it; they build them to create value. Develop the ability to identify high-impact business problems that generative AI can solve. Learn to calculate and articulate the return on investment (ROI) of a proposed AI project. Understand the concepts of product management, project lifecycle, and how AI integrates into a larger business strategy or product suite. When you can speak the language of business and connect your technical work to key performance indicators (KPIs) like increased revenue, reduced costs, or improved customer satisfaction, you elevate yourself from a technical resource to a strategic partner. This business acumen is what leads to leadership roles and greater influence within an organization.

Ace the Technical Interview Process

Landing a job in generative AI requires navigating a rigorous interview process. Be prepared for a multi-stage gauntlet that tests every aspect of your ability. This will almost certainly include a live coding assessment focusing on Python, data structures, and algorithms. You will face deep, conceptual interviews about machine learning fundamentals: explaining how a specific model works, discussing the trade-offs of different architectures, or describing how you would handle a specific data scenario. For generative AI roles, expect questions specifically on transformers, attention, GANs, and diffusion models. You will likely be given a take-home assignment or a case study where you must design a system to solve a generative problem. Finally, you must be ready to discuss your past projects in extreme detail. Practice explaining your portfolio projects clearly and concisely, highlighting your specific contributions, the challenges you overcame, and the results you achieved.

Conclusion

Succeeding in a generative AI career is a challenging yet immensely rewarding journey. It is not a path for those seeking a quick and easy route, but for those passionate about being at the forefront of technological innovation. It demands a commitment to lifelong learning, a solid foundation in both theory and practice, and the development of a well-rounded skill set that balances deep technical expertise with strong business and ethical acumen. By mastering the fundamentals, building a compelling portfolio, specializing strategically, and engaging with the community, you can position yourself not just as a participant in the AI revolution, but as a leader shaping its future. The opportunities are vast for those willing to put in the work to seize them.

💡 Click here for new business ideas


Comments

Leave a Reply

Your email address will not be published. Required fields are marked *